E-Bikes
E-bikes are becoming a favored mode of transport in urban areas around the globe. They are an affordable, environmentally friendly alternative to scooters and cars. They can be used for short distances or for long rides, and are ideal for getting an exercise routine in. E-bikes come with tiny motors that function like a pedal assist, providing power only when the user pedals. This allows riders to enjoy some of the advantages of regular cycling, while reducing personal barriers.
The battery on an electric bike plays a variety of important functions. It powers the motor, the bike's control unit, display, and sensors. It also allows for the rider's to alter their riding experience. It can be used to select the support mode as well as track and monitor ride data, and perform firmware updates. Certain e-bikes come with a second battery which can be attached to the frame to provide additional range.

E-Swegways
Segway is an electronic self-balancing vehicle. It was introduced in 1999. Dean Kamen invented the Segway, which he envisioned as a revolutionary device for getting around town. The first time it was seen on public television was on Good Morning America, where the hosts tested it and were extremely impressed by the device. The vehicles were initially an option for companies such as FedEx, Amazon and others. However, the device failed to take off and only 140,000 units were sold.
While the Segway was a fantastic invention, it wasn't able to replace cars or bikes. The cost of $5,000 made it expensive for most people to think of the Segway as an alternative form of transportation. Moreover the design of the vehicle wasn't attractive or stylish. It didn't attract the attention of the public.
However, it is important to remember that, even though the Segway was an unfavorable experience, its invention was instrumental in paving the way for future advancements in personal vehicles. Segway's gyroscopic technology was one example. It allowed for smooth and steady movement. It also led to a new generation of electronic transporters that use lithium batteries, which have better energy density and power-to-mass ratios compared to traditional lead-acid or NiMH batteries.
Segway's gyroscopes are able to track the user and send this information to motors that control the wheels. These motors are powered from an electronic central board that functions as the vehicle’s brain. This system of coordination and communication can be compared to inner ear's functions as well as the brain and the muscular system.
Segways are also more eco green than gasoline powered vehicles because of their electric propulsion system. Its compact size and the ability to negotiate tight turns also make it a more efficient alternative to cars for short-distance urban travel.

Electric unicycles are a distinctive kind of personal vehicle that provides a fun and exciting way to travel. Electric unicycles have many similarities to other motorized vehicles, such as bicycles and scooters however they also have a few distinct distinctions. They are also designed to be self-balancing with gyroscopes that detect changes in the road and adjust the speed of the motor accordingly.
The rider controls the direction of travel by leaning backwards or forwards, and speed by twisting or tilting the unit side to side. Additionally, many EUCs have a feature which allows them to brake by shifting the weight of the user backwards, and converting the energy of the rider into electrical power. This is called Regenerative brakes.
